What happens when you backup game files?

What does backup game files do in steam? In Steam, backup game files create a copy of the games that you download, install, and patch via the Steam platform and save the copy in c:\program files (x86)\steam\Backups folder by default.

What does backing up game files do?

If you have a decent internet connection, backing up your game saves may be enough—after all, if you want to return to a game later, you can just re-download it from Steam. But if your internet connection is slow, backing up all the game's files to another drive allows you to re-install it much faster in the future.

How do I backup my game save data?

Way 3. Backup Game Saves Using File History
  1. Connect an external hard drive to your computer, type File History in the Windows search box, and click Open.
  2. Click Add a drive, and select the backup drive.
  3. Select "On" under "Automatically back up my files".
  4. Click on "More options" to customize backup needs.

Where are my saved game files on my computer?

Windows: On Windows, most save games can be found by opening File Explorer and navigating to "%homepath%\AppData\LocalLow". You can do so by pasting that file path into the address bar in your file explorer.

How do I check my game files?

To check your game installation and make sure that there are no corrupted or missing files causing the problem:
  1. Open your Game Library on Steam.
  2. Right-click on your game.
  3. Select Properties from the menu.
  4. In the Properties menu, select Local Files.
  5. On the Local Files page, select Verify integrity of game files.

Will deleting a game keep my save data?

When you delete a game, it usually leaves your saved game files and other game settings on the PS4 in case you later reinstall the game. If you're sure you don't want your game files, you can delete them as well.

How do I restore Windows 10 without losing games?

  1. Type and search [Reset this PC] in the Windows search bar①, then click [Open]②.
  2. In the Reset this PC field, click [Reset PC]③.
  3. Select [Keep my files]④.
  4. Select [Local reinstall]⑤. ...
  5. Click [Change settings]⑥.
  6. Set the [Restore apps and settings which came with this PC] option as Yes⑦, then select [Confirm]⑧.

Does archiving a game delete progress?

What happens to my game progress if I archive or delete my downloaded software? The game save data is unaffected in either option, so you can resume your game progress once the software is redownloaded.
